What are these? (wheel related question)

What are the 3 prong/helicopter looking things sticking out of the center cap on these wheels? I've never seen those before on that style of wheel. Would those come off and I would just be able to put the Ford center cap back in it's place?

Really? They're the spinner center caps, and came optionally on the 05-09 V6 wheels, and were a dealer installed option on the Bullitt wheels. They were to emulate the "knock-off" style wheels of the 60s...
